74. Technological Innovation (Halfmann 1996)
- Technology works as a Medium of Communication
- Complicate not Complex
- Causal Simplification and Repeatability
- If it (still) does not work, its a case for
mental - and physical Systems
The main thing when driving a car is not the
fixed causality between turning the key and
starting the motor but to choose other modalities
of communication like to speed or to cruise
through the city.
The more contexts of communications are
selectable (flexibility) , the better
technology works as a medium of communication
